The care management solutions market is expected to grow from USD 22.56 billion in 2026 to USD 42.62 billion by 2031, reflecting a 13.6% CAGR over the forecast period. The market is growing steadily, driven by the transition to value-based care, rising demand for coordinated, patient-centric healthcare delivery, and the adoption of integrated care management platforms across healthcare providers and payers. The rising prevalence of chronic diseases, an expanding elderly population, and pressure to improve clinical outcomes while controlling healthcare costs are accelerating the deployment of care management solutions for care coordination, population health management, condition care management, utilization management, and patient engagement.

"By Application, Chronic Care Management Accounted for the Largest Share of the Care Management Solutions Market in 2025."
Based on application, the care management solutions market is segmented into case management, condition care management, utilization management, and population health management. The chronic care management segment accounted for the largest share of the market in 2025 due to rising chronic diseases, increasing aging populations, and growing emphasis on continuous, coordinated, and value-based care delivery. To support long-term patient management of chronic conditions through personalized treatments, medication adherence programs, integrated care coordination, proactive risk assessment, remote patient monitoring, patient engagement, and multidisciplinary care coordination, end users of care management solutions are increasingly deploying such solutions. The rising prevalence of conditions like cancer, diabetes, respiratory disorders, heart-related conditions, and other long-term diseases is driving demand for integrated platforms that enable longitudinal patient monitoring, early intervention, and improved clinical outcomes while reducing avoidable hospitalizations and healthcare costs. Furthermore, advances in AI/ML models, analytics, digital health applications, and connected ecosystems are enhancing the effectiveness of chronic care management programs, strengthening the adoption of these solutions across healthcare organizations throughout the forecast period.

"Asia Pacific is Projected to Register the Highest CAGR During the Forecast Period."
The care management solutions market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America, and the Middle East & South Africa. Asia Pacific is projected to register the highest CAGR throughout the forecast period, supported by expanding healthcare access, rapid urbanization, rising healthcare expenditure, and the growing burden of chronic diseases across emerging economies. Countries including India, China, Japan, Australia, South Korea, and Singapore are strengthening integrated healthcare delivery through investments in primary care, digital health infrastructure, and community-based care models, creating a favorable environment for care management solution adoption. The region is also seeing rising demand for technologies that enable continuous patient engagement, care coordination, chronic disease management, and population health management as healthcare systems transition from episodic treatment models toward longitudinal and preventive care. According to the National Health Authority (NHA), Government of India, more than 100 crore health records had been linked to Ayushman Bharat Health Account (ABHA) accounts under the Ayushman Bharat Digital Mission (ABDM) by May 2026, demonstrating significant progress in establishing a nationwide digital health ecosystem that supports secure health record sharing and continuity of care. This expanding digital foundation, coupled with growing investments in connected healthcare services, remote patient monitoring, and AI-enabled care management platforms, is expected to create substantial growth opportunities for care management solution providers across the Asia Pacific region over the forecast period.
